India raises fuel prices again amid Strait of Hormuz disruptions India has increased petrol and diesel prices for the second time in a week as disruptions in the Strait of Hormuz continue to strain global fuel supplies, Reuters reported on Tuesday. The government raised fuel prices by about 0. 9 rupees per litre in an effort to offset losses caused by rising global crude oil prices.
